Report on handling of abuse cases in Germany s Munich archdiocese faults Benedict XVI, Cardinal Marx

The Frauenkirche, the cathedral of the Archdiocese of Munich and Freising. / Suicasmo via Wikimedia (CC BY-SA 4.0).Munich, Germany, Jan 20, 2022 / 05:49 am (CNA).A long-awaited report on the handling of abuse cases in Germany s Archdiocese of Munich and Freising has faulted Pope emeritus Benedict XVI and Cardinal Reinhard Marx. The study issued on Thursday criticized the retired German pope s handling of four cases during his time in charge of the southern German archdiocese. Media reports had previously focused on his handling of a single case, that of a priest named Father Peter Hullermann.Benedict XVI, who strongly denies cover-up allegations, sent 82 pages of observations to investigators compiling the report. Westpfahl Spilker Wastl, the law firm that produced the study, presented the conclusions of the more than 1,000-page text at a live-streamed press conference on Jan. 20, reported CNA Deutsch, CNA s German-language news partner.
